Southwest Ohio Local Business Amplification & Visibility Platform Announced

The Ourland Group's new Miami Valley Thrive platform challenges how major directories overlook smaller towns by building dedicated infrastructure for Southwest Ohio entrepreneurs. Operating under a "No More Zero Days" philosophy, the service treats visibility as a daily discipline rather than a chance occurrence.

-- The Ourland Group has launched Miami Valley Thrive, a local business amplification platform serving Southwest Ohio communities from north of Dayton to Cincinnati.

Major platforms often treat smaller towns as low-priority markets, leaving shop owners, makers, and service providers without practical ways to reach customers who prefer supporting neighborhood businesses over corporate chains. According to a spokesperson for The Ourland Group, this visibility gap creates ongoing challenges for entrepreneurs trying to build sustainable customer bases in regional markets.

Miami Valley Thrive addresses this challenge by creating a dedicated distribution system for underrepresented businesses across Greene, Miami, Warren, Montgomery, Clark, Hamilton, and Butler counties. Rather than competing for attention on crowded national platforms, local companies gain access to residents actively searching for Southwest Ohio products and services.

"Local visibility is a daily discipline, not a lucky break," said Timothy Pawlaczyk, founder of The Ourland Group. "Miami Valley Thrive exists to amplify micro-moments so local businesses don't just get listed, they get lifted."

The platform organizes businesses by location tags and service categories, streamlining the search process for residents while eliminating endless corporate results. This targeted approach ensures that family-owned restaurants, trusted mechanics, creative boutiques, and professional service providers receive meaningful exposure within their actual service areas.

The initiative operates under the "No More Zero Days" philosophy, recognizing that business growth happens through daily micro-awareness moments rather than sudden breakthroughs. Featured listing packages provide enhanced directory visibility, allowing businesses to showcase their stories and connect authentically with community members.

Free listing options ensure every small business can participate regardless of budget constraints, making the platform accessible to both startups and established companies.

Miami Valley Thrive positions itself as a storyteller rather than an advertiser, treating each listing as fuel for compounding momentum. The platform also features educational blog content highlighting regional business advantages and practical growth strategies.
